Each person subject to a tax imposed under section 12-579, shall file a return on or before the twentieth of each month setting forth the amount of tax due for the preceding month and such additional information as the tax collector may require. Payment of the tax shall accompany such return. Any person subject to such tax failing to file a return and pay the tax when due is liable for a penalty of ten dollars or ten per cent of the tax due, whichever is greater. In addition, there shall be added interest at the rate of one and one-half per cent per month, or fraction thereof, from the date of the return until date of payment. The tax collector, if satisfied that the failure to comply with any provision of this section was due to reasonable cause, may abate or remit the whole or part of any penalty.
